11. It's aerial, not ariel. And it's not hunting, it's thinning. The reason for killing wolves & bears
is to keep the predator populations down so that the moose and caribou populations go up. And the reason they want to keep the moose and caribou populations high is so there are enough of them to hunt.

Aerial shooting of wolves and bears isn't considered hunting, it's just population control.
